Bukit Tirtagangga
Bukit Tirtagangga is a peak in Karangasem, Bali and has an elevation of 302 metres. Bukit Tirtagangga is situated nearby to the village Ababi, as well as near Peladung.Places in the Area

Tirta Gangga

Tirta Gangga is a former royal palace in eastern Bali, Indonesia. Named after the sacred river Ganges in India, it is noted for the Karangasem royal water palace, bathing pools and its Patirthan temple.
Budakeling

Budakeling or Budha Keling is a village area in East Bali, east of Besakih and north of Candidasa. The village is located at the epicentre of the East Bali.
